About This Item

London: The Bodley Head, 1987. A VG+ unmarked copy which has usual age darkening to page edges with VG+ complete dustjacket. A fascinating journey by the author and her travelling companion, travelling in a dilapidated riverboat up the mainstream of the Congo, and into the geographic centre of the African continent. Once there they strike out over land through the Ituri rain forest, sanctuary of the gracious pygmies, past the snow capped Mountains of the Moon, then down into the Great Rift Valley, where man's ancestors evolved. 1 map and 26 photographs. **** NOT EX LIB **** C3B.
